Claims (1)

  1. 연(鉛)축전지와 같은 2차전지를 정전압(定電壓)충전하고, 그 충전량을 표시하도록 한 충전량표시장치에 있어서, 상기 정전압충전하는 전압설정치를 소정단계로 순차가변하고, 이 가변시점의 미소전류변화를 검출하여 충전량을 표시하는 것을 특징으로 하는 충전량표시장치.
